Sponsor's own description
The goal of this randomized cross-over study is to investigate whether the design of non-invasive ventilation (NIV) mask impacts transcutaneous CO2 in healthy volunteers on NIV therapy. The main questions it aims to answer are: * To assess if mask design impacts transcutaneous CO2 in healthy volunteers. * To assess if mask design impacts tidal volume or respiratory rate in healthy volunteers. Participants will attend three study visits: * Visit 1. Participants will be fitted to use non-invasive ventilation briefly to acclimatize them to using the therapy. * Visit 2. Participants will receive NIV with one of two masks. They will be asked to breathe through their mouth or through their nose, with a break from NIV in between the two sessions of NIV. * Visit 3. Participants will receive NIV with the other mask, repeating Visit 2.
